The successes we have had in recent years, not only in sports, are not accidental - this is the result of the policy that the Georgian Dream is implementing, - the mayor of the capital, Kakha Kaladze, said in his speech at the annual event of the Georgian Football Federation - GFF Awards 2025.
According to him, "peace in the country brings the country's development, economic prosperity."
"It is indeed a very important day in terms of remembering what has been done in the field of football over the past ten years. I would start from the fact that the situation in the country is very important. We talk a lot about peace, about the challenges that are around the world today, we talk about the challenges that we have inside and outside the country, but the policy that our team - the Georgian Dream - is implementing is aimed at protecting the interests of our country, protecting peace, maintaining calm. Why is peace important? Peace brings the country's development, economic prosperity; All the successes we have had in recent years, not only in football, in sports, are not accidental. Nothing happens by accident. This is the result of the policy that the Georgian Dream is implementing,” said Kakha Kaladze.
As Kaladze noted, all conditions have been created by both the Football Federation and the government in general for a football player to focus only on football.
“I would like to thank all the athletes, each football player for the success that they brought to our country, for the joy that they gave to the Georgian people. We all remember those wonderful moments when the whole of Georgia was tearful and happy about our team’s participation in the European Championship. How happy we were. I am sure that we will have many more successes in the coming years. I would like to thank the President of the Football Federation Levan Kobiashvili, his team, and each employee of the Federation, because with the right management we got the result that we have been waiting for for so long. For the first time in history, the Georgian national team has participated in the European Championship, and this is a great merit of yours. I am very glad that today a football player who is a member of the Georgian national team comes to play for the national team, thinking only about one thing - how to reveal his best abilities. All conditions have been created by both the Football Federation and the government in general, so that the football player can only care about football,” - said Kakha Kaladze.
